If you start by importing the same .player file into both games, both profiles will keep the same internal ID and you'll be able to merge things later (e.g. back to the standalone TSS, or into a DROD 6 engine).

You only need to worry about a permanent split if you create a brand new profile at some point. In that case, the new profile would get assigned a different internal ID, even if you used the same name.

I appreciate the questions and suggestions!

Valve changes things up every once in a while and I'm not sure I always keep up. I recently got a notice from Valve that for OSTs, they're now saying they are having these offered as stand-alone products so players can buy them without owning the games they relate to. So, I don't think new OSTs are generally being designated as DLCs on Steam anymore.

Regarding bundles, I think it's a great idea. I'll first need to ask Jon about pricing, as we've agreed he gets to set those figures for his soundtracks. After discussion, if it makes sense to offer bundles, I'll work to set that up.
